Marienagela King Says Cher Is ‘Interfering’ With Her Son’s ‘Health Care’

Horrifying Details About Cher's Alleged Involvement in Her 47-Year-Old Son Elijah's Kidnapping RevealedMEGA

In the legal filing, King also asked to “conduct discovery” of her estranged husband’s health records, alleging that Cher “interfered” with his health management.

The court document states, “I would also like to conduct discovery [Elijah’s] health record as [his] mother continues to interfere with her health management as well as her location and accessibility.”

Elijah has a long history of drug abuse, leading his mother to make several interventions in an effort to help him fight his addiction.

A report claims he spent the last six months at the Chateau Marmont Hotel in Beverly Hills. Elijah is said to be famous among the hotel staff for his habit of smoking, traveling and fainting.

The staff eventually contacted Cher when they became very concerned about her behavior. Things took a turn for the worse on September 14 when Cher was informed that her son was unconscious outside the hotel. Police officers arrived two days later to escort Elijah off the property, sending him to a rehabilitation facility in Pasadena.

When talking about his drug abuse in a 2014 interview, Elijah said, “My drug addiction was about eight years of very heavy use. I’ve taken a lot of drugs on the road. I smoked drugs (heroin), took a lot of pills, any painkillers we could get, and drank.”

Cher has since denied King’s claims that she had four men kidnap her son, stating that the rumors are “not true.”

The singer has yet to respond to King’s latest allegations.
